Pre-Writing Strategies for Acne Nursing Essays:
Understanding the Prompt:
- Analyze the prompt carefully to grasp its requirements and ensure you address all aspects.
- Highlight keywords and phrases to guide your brainstorming process.
Brainstorming Personal Experiences and Stories:
- Reflect on significant moments, challenges, and triumphs in your nursing journey.
- Consider situations that tested your abilities, shaped your values, or inspired your career path.
- Write down key points or anecdotes that align with the prompt and exemplify your growth as a future nurse.
Outlining Your Essay:
- Create a clear and logical structure for your essay by organizing your main ideas.
- Outline the introduction, body paragraphs, and conclusion to maintain a coherent flow.
- Ensure smooth transitions between sections to create a cohesive narrative.
Writing Strategies for Acne Nursing Essays:
Introduction: Hooking the Reader:
- Begin with a compelling opening sentence to grab the reader’s attention.
- Introduce the topic and briefly mention the significance of nursing essays in the admissions process.
- Provide a glimpse of the personal experience or story you will share to pique the reader’s curiosity.
Body: Crafting a Compelling Story:
- Present your personal experience or story, focusing on its impact on your decision to pursue nursing.
- Describe the challenges faced, emotions experienced, and lessons learned.
- Connect the narrative to nursing values, skills, and attributes, emphasizing how it shaped your journey.
Conclusion: Connecting Personal Story to Nursing and Future Goals:
- Reflect on the personal experience or story shared in the body paragraphs.
- Articulate how this experience reinforces your commitment to nursing and your future goals.
- Leave the reader with a lasting impression by emphasizing your passion and determination.
